City Insane Asylum. Record of Patients
New Orleans (La.) City Insane Asylum Record of Patients, 1882-1884; 1888 This volume contains information on insane patients visited by the City Physician and recommended to the State Asylum. For each patient, the record includes name, race, sex, age, place of birth (in general terms), type of insanity and sometimes a description of the patient's behavior.
